1 definition by loli pop

1. outright sarcastic but very friendly
2. softhearted
3. compassionate
4. lovable
5. talented in music and arts
Jeremy's humor is sarcastic but you can count on him in helping the poor and the needy.
by loli pop February 3, 2010
Get the Jeremy mug.